NECO postpones staff promotion exam after public outcry

The National Examinations Council (NECO) has indefinitely postponed the 2024 Staff Promotion Examination, as per DAILYPOST.

The examination which was scheduled to hold on 14th and 15th February 2024 in Minna, Niger State had generated reactions.informationguideNigeria

However, the staff kicked against the development due to insecurity ravaging the country.

A statement issued by Azeez Sani, Acting Director, Directorate of Information and Digital Communication on Friday said the postponement was in compliance with the directive of the Committee on Basic Examination Bodies of the House of Representatives.nysc portal

“The Committee has also scheduled a meeting with the Registrar/CE of NECO, Prof. Dantani Ibrahim Wushishi for Monday, 19″ February 2024.JAMB Result

“With this development, all NECO Staff who are due for promotion this year should note that the exercise has been put on hold indefinitely,” he added.
